Sandy's Drive-In, which used to be on Grand Ave, closed its doors back in 90s, but Sandee's Food Truck has made its entrance in Billings and they are doing really well! The menu is simple with no fluffy or frilly to it. Pick your burger or cheeseburger going all the way up to four patties and then pick a side it you want. I picked the 'gems' or otherwise known as tots! One hamburger will set you back a whopping $1.00 or add cheese for 25 cents. All in all it's good and it's quick which are the two main qualities for a great food truck. I have a feeling these guy aren't going anywhere. There was quite a line when we showed up!
